Italeri 1/35 M6 Gun Motor Carriage WC-55


The M6 Gun Motor Carriage was developed by mounting the 37mm M3 anti-tank gun onto the rugged Dodge WC-52 4x4 weapons carrier chassis. Intended as a fast-moving tank destroyer and infantry support vehicle, the M6 GMC entered service during the North African campaign and saw combat in Tunisia, Sicily, Italy, and the Pacific. While the lightweight 37mm gun quickly became ineffective against newer German armor, the vehicle remained useful as a mobile infantry support platform.

Italeri’s 1/35 scale kit captures the compact but aggressive appearance of the WC-55 with its rear-mounted anti-tank gun, open fighting compartment, and classic Dodge military vehicle styling. The kit is a relatively modern Italeri release compared to many of their older armor subjects and includes color instructions and multiple marking options.

Builders also commonly mention:

  • Some cleanup needed around smaller parts

  • Open fighting compartment benefits from detailing

  • Gun mount alignment requires careful dry fitting

  • Some older Italeri engineering characteristics remain

  • Suspension detail is simplified compared to premium kits
